Known Vulnerabilities for Auth0.js by Auth0

Listed below are 6 of the newest known vulnerabilities associated with "Auth0.js" by "Auth0".

These CVEs are retrieved based on exact matches on listed software, hardware, and vendor information (CPE data) as well as a keyword search to ensure the newest vulnerabilities with no officially listed software information are still displayed.

Data on known vulnerable versions is also displayed based on information from known CPEs
